Biggara · Suburb / Locality
How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
A huge gap exists between Biggara and the rest of the country when it comes to helping others, with over half the population volunteering. This is a deeply active community where residents contribute far more unpaid time to their families and local area than is typical for Victoria or Australia.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
More than half of residents (52.3%) are volunteers, a figure that is far above the 13.3% seen across Victoria and the 14.1% national average.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
Unpaid work is common here, with 38.6% of people caring for children and 15.9% providing other unpaid care, both far above national figures. This is consistent with 27.3% of people spending 15 or more hours a week on housework, which is well above the Australian average of 20.7%.

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.
No one in the area has served in the Defence Force, which is a little below the state and national figures.
